Regards to the RM’s business model… I agree with the OP, it is unfair!…in so many ways..however, I was once told you can never beat a bad system…and that belief has kept me sane for many a year. You can’t beat it, so you must join it! I first encountered the RM queuing system (a means of ordering what’s left, for the peasantry, after the sanctimonious types have had their fill) , several years ago, when I wanted to buy that numismatic classic, the golden gruffalo 50p Don't start..it was a long time ago (promise). Having waited up until 2am, I decided I was not going to go through that process again. For a while, I had a contact at the RM (not an account manager), who managed to bag me a few items, as and when I wanted…but that didn’t last long…I didn’t spend enough I guess. But…If you are bright and resourceful, you find a way to get what you want, but it’s not easy, and takes time and planning. I still do not have an an account manager, but did still manage to get a 2oz Gold Plain Edge, from the RM for £5250 (RRP)..so it can be done. And if you want to know how……maybe another time😉!…I PS Don’t PM me asking either…the answer will end in OFF! As an addendum…I actually joined the queue for the gothic crown (like the majority), and got a queue number of 6007. I then logged out and logged back in again immediately, and ended up in the shop at 9.10am, with no queue. By ignoring the coin on sale at the time (quartered arms), and ticking the box for the Portrait, the flaw in their website allocated me both coins on the continuity deal…utter madness! From someone who has always worked in either the private sector, or self employed, I’m staggered by how this company operates….they are in the dark ages in so many ways. They must employ dozens of staff in customer services…but if they managed their systems and production processes better, they wouldn’t need them….monopoly company I guess, so can get away with it ad infinitum. My main gripe with them is quality though…so many forum members have been disappointed on receiving their GC coins this week it’s criminal. Either the capsule is loose and it flies off, or it’s so freakin’ tight you have to resort to Heath Robinson type solutions to get it off (I put parcel tape on the top and bottom of the capsule, grab the ends, and twist!) Unfortunately, we have to deal with them…if we want their products…most of which I do not. If they didn’t produce sovereigns, I think they would have gone bust years ago.
